Moroccan bread is made of very simple ingredients; flour, salt, yeast, and water. Sometimes there are other spices mixed in or stuffed inside the bread. The variety in breads come from different cooking techniques as well as different folding techniques.

Chickpeas are not only a traditional moroccan ingredient used in multiple dishes but they’re also a great source of protein. In my experience the best method to cook them is to pre-soak and when they are swollen and hydrated, gently boil them. Divide the chickpeas into portions and freeze (for future use) before adding to meals.

Chicken tagine is a traditional moroccan dish of chicken pieces braised with spices, garlic, onion, olives, and preserved lemons.

Traditional recipes calling for a broth or sauce are usually divided into one of several distinct moroccan cooking styles. The codification for each cooking style helped keep traditional recipes consistent throughout time and eased the process of transmission from one generation to another.
